WinRM-Skript-API

Windows Remoteverwaltungsskriptingobjekte werden als Ebene über dem WS-Management-Protokoll implementiert. Mit den Skriptobjekten können Sie Daten abrufen oder Ressourcen auf lokalen und Remotecomputern verwalten.

WS-Management Objekte

Jedes Skriptobjekt verfügt über eine entsprechende C++-Schnittstelle. Weitere Informationen finden Sie unter WinRM C++-API und Skripting in Windows Remoteverwaltung.

Die folgenden Objekte werden von der WinRM Scripting-API bereitgestellt.

Connectionoptions

Definiert den Benutzernamen und das Kennwort, das für Remoteverbindungen verwendet wird. Der Benutzername und das Kennwort werden beim Aufrufen der CreateConnectionOptions-Methode übergeben. Weitere Informationen finden Sie unter Abrufen von Daten von einem Remotecomputer. Die entsprechende C++-Schnittstelle ist IWSManConnectionOptions.

Enumerator

Stellt eine Sammlung von Ergebnissen dar, die von der Aufzählung einer Ressource zurückgegeben werden. Weitere Informationen finden Sie unter Aufzählen oder Auflisten aller Instanzen einer Ressource. Die entsprechende C++-Schnittstelle ist IWSManEnumerator.

Resourcelocator

Stellt den Pfad zu einer Ressource bereit. Sie können ein ResourceLocator-Objekt anstelle eines Ressourcen-URI in Sitzungsobjektvorgängen verwenden, z. B. Session.Get, Session.Put oder Session.Enumerate. Die entsprechende C++-Schnittstelle ist IWSManResourceLocator.

Sitzung

Definiert die für die Sitzung verfügbaren Netzwerkvorgänge und Eigenschaften, z. B. Session.Get, Session.Enumerate, Session.Invoke. Weitere Informationen finden Sie unter Abrufen von Daten vom lokalen Computer. Die entsprechende C++-Schnittstelle ist IWSManSession.

Wsman

Stellt Methoden und Eigenschaften bereit, die zum Erstellen einer neuen Sitzung oder zum Verwalten einer etablierten Sitzung verwendet werden. Weitere Informationen finden Sie unter Verwendung Windows Remoteverwaltung. Die entsprechenden C++-Schnittstellen sind IWSMan und IWSManEx.

Informationen zu Windows Remoteverwaltung

Verwenden Windows Remoteverwaltung

Skripting in Windows Remoteverwaltung

Windows Remoteverwaltungsreferenz